在当今数字化时代,购物网站已成为人们日常生活中不可或缺的一部分。无论是大型电商平台还是个人小型在线商店,都在网络上展示着丰富的商品。而支撑这些网站正常运作的,便是其源码。本文将深入探讨购物网站源码的概念、组成部分及其重要性,帮助您更好地理解这一核心主题。

1. 什么是购物网站源码?

购物网站源码指的是一组用于建立和运行在线商店的代码文件。这些代码定义了网站的外观、功能以及用户交互的方式。通过这些源码,开发者可以创建一个符合电商需求的完整网站,从而实现商品展示、购物车管理、支付处理等功能。

2. 购物网站源码的组成部分

2.1 前端部分

前端代码负责网站的视觉呈现与用户体验。常用的前端技术包括HTML、CSS和JavaScript。它们共同作用,构建出用户看到的网页界面。

  • HTML(超文本标记语言):用于构建网页的基本结构,是网页内容的载体。

  • CSS(层叠样式表):负责网页的样式和布局,使网页看起来更加美观和易于使用。

  • JavaScript:为网页添加交互性,使用户能够与网站进行动态互动。

2.2 后端部分

后端代码主要处理数据存储、逻辑运算及与数据库的交互等,是网站的核心。常用的后端语言包括PHP、Python、Java等。

  • 数据库:存储用户信息、商品数据、订单记录等,确保网站能够高效地管理和读取信息。常用的数据库有MySQL、MongoDB等。

  • 服务器端逻辑:处理用户请求,例如创建订单、更新购物车等功能。

2.3 API(应用程序接口)

现代购物网站通常还会集成多个API,以便于与其他服务进行交互,例如支付平台、物流公司等。这些接口可以将不同系统连接起来,使得请求和响应能够有效流转。

3. 购物网站源码的重要性

3.1 自主开发与定制

拥有基于源码的购物网站使得企业能够根据自己的需求进行定制开发。企业可以根据市场需求快速调整网站功能,实现独特的用户体验。这种灵活性是模板化解决方案所无法提供的。

3.2 安全性与数据控制

拥有自己的源码,意味着对网站数据的高度控制。网站可以实施必要的安全措施,保护用户数据不被泄露。同时,企业能够更好地管理用户隐私,降低数据被滥用的风险。

3.3 维护与升级

源码让开发者能够更方便地进行网站维护和升级。一旦需要添加新功能或修复bug,开发者可以快速定位到相关代码,进行必要的修改。这将大幅度提升网站的运营效率。

4. 购物网站源码的获取方式

4.1 自主开发

对于技术团队或开发者来说,可以从零开始自行编写源码。这种方式虽然需要较高的技术水平,但也将带来最大的灵活性和可控性。

4.2 使用开源框架

许多开源框架如Magento、WooCommerce、Shopify等,提供了基础的购物网站源码,可供开发者进行二次开发。这种方式能够加速开发进程,降低成本。

4.3 租用第三方服务

许多企业选择使用第三方电商平台,利用其成熟的系统和技术支持。这种方式适合初创企业,能快速进入市场。在短时间内,企业无需太多技术投入即可建立自己的在线商店。

5. 购物网站源码的未来趋势

随着科技的进步,购物网站源码的发展也在不断演变。以下是几个未来趋势

  • 人工智能与大数据:许多购物网站已经开始集成AI算法,给予用户个性化的推荐。这将进一步提升用户体验,让购物过程更加便捷。

  • 移动端优化:伴随移动互联网的发展,越来越多的用户通过手机进行购物。因此,源码的设计将更加注重移动端体验。

  • 全渠道整合:未来的购物网站将更加融入线上线下的全渠道零售理念。源码将需要支持更多渠道的数据同步与交互,以提升消费者购物的便利性。

结语

购物网站源码是构建和运营在线商店的基石。了解其构成及重要性,有助于企业更好地使用和开发这些资源。在信息技术迅速发展的今天,如何有效利用源码,成为了电商企业提升竞争力的关键。